Photoreaction of 5-methoxypsoralen with thymidine and the thymine moiety of isolated and Saccharomyces cerevisiae DNA. Characterization and measurement of the two cis-syn furan-side monocycloadducts.

Abstract

The photoreaction of the furan-side moiety of 5-methoxypsoralen (5-MOP) with thymidine used as a DNA model compound was investigated in the dry state. Under these conditions, two main fluorescent photoadducts were formed and isolated by HPLC. The two modified nucleosides were characterized as the two cis-syn diastereoisomers of furan-side monoadducts of 5-MOP to thymidine on the basis of spectroscopic measurements including UV, fluorescence, 1H-NMR and circular dichroism analysis. The identification and quantification of the latter photoproducts within naked DNA exposed to photoexcited 5-MOP were achieved by enzymatic digestion completed by HPLC separation and fluorescence detection. Similarly, the two cis-syn furan-side monoadducts were found to be formed in the DNA of Saccharomyces cerevisiae cells after incubation with 5-MOP and subsequent exposure to 365 nm at an incident dose of 38.4 kJ m-2. Under these conditions, the rate of induction of two diastereoisomeric photoadducts was as low as one modification per 10(6) and 2 x 10(5) bases, respectively.

摘要

在干燥状态下,研究了5-甲氧基补骨脂素(5-MOP)呋喃侧部分与用作DNA模型化合物的胸腺嘧啶核苷的光反应。在这些条件下,通过高效液相色谱法(HPLC)形成并分离出两种主要的荧光光加合物。基于包括紫外、荧光、1H-核磁共振和圆二色性分析在内的光谱测量,这两种修饰的核苷被表征为5-MOP与胸腺嘧啶核苷呋喃侧单加合物的两种顺式-顺式非对映异构体。通过HPLC分离和荧光检测完成的酶促消化,实现了在暴露于光激发的5-MOP的裸露DNA中对后一种光产物的鉴定和定量。同样,在酿酒酵母细胞的DNA中,5-MOP孵育并随后以38.4 kJ m-2的入射剂量暴露于365 nm后,发现形成了两种顺式-顺式呋喃侧单加合物。在这些条件下,两种非对映异构光加合物的诱导率分别低至每10(6)和2×10(5)个碱基一次修饰。
